NEXT Hotel Madeira - Portugal

Divine Bedding and Five-Star Showers in Funchal
"The location of Hotel Next is excellent, the food is easily five-star quality, and the shower was honestly one of the best I have ever experienced in my life. The bedding is completely divine and ensures spectacular sleep. Being a seasonal island destination, the roof bar hours vary off-season, and tropical ants can pop up, but the premium rooms and excellent amenities make it a top choice."
"I felt very safe and deeply welcomed during my entire stay. It is a highly modern, open-minded environment where gay couples can feel entirely at ease while exploring the beautiful island of Madeira."
